Shaastra Open 2009

Chennai, Tamil Nadu · 2 October 2009 · 7 events · 47 competitors · 28 personal bests

Bernett Orlando won four of the seven events (3×3, 4×4, 5×5) and the closest final was the 2×2, won by Karthik Puthraya by 0.04 seconds. 47 competitors produced 28 personal bests, 7 of which still stand today, and 34 people held a competitor card for the first time.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a final is a competition's last round; its order decides the podium ·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· every solve starts from a computer-generated scramble, the same for every competitor in a round.
